Fantastic Beasts 3: Harry Potter spin-off confirmed as one character gets big upgrade

Fantastic Beasts and Where To Find Them 3 will see Eddie Redmayne return as Newt Scamander as his adventures take him to a new continent. According to Deadline, the third in the prequel series to the Harry Potter stories will continue to explore the magical world outside of the UK, with the characters heading to Rio de Janeiro. Following the events of the first film, set in New York, and The Crimes of Grindelwald, where the action took place in Paris, Newt will this time be headed to Brazil.

Meanwhile, shooting dates are said to have been confirmed for early next year.

While production is reportedly due to start in spring, the publication claims to have unearthed some juicier details about the plot of Fantastic Beasts 3 too.

Professor Eulalie ‘Lally’ Hicks (played by Jessica Williams) is rumoured to be getting a much bigger role in the upcoming sequel.

Lally actress Williams has appeared in the likes of Booksmart and Corporate Animals and is also known as a comedian.

JK Rowling previously hinted at a meatier role for Williams after her brief appearance in The Crimes of Grindelwald.

Last year, she tweeted her 14 million followers saying: “You only see a HINT of Lally in Fantastic Beasts 2. Her true glory is revealed in FB3.”

As well as Redmayne returning, Johnny Depp will also be reprising his role as Gellert Grindelwald, while Ezra Miller will be back as Credence Barebone.

Newt is set to get five solo movies in total, with Warner Bros. already confirming remaining two after the upcoming third in the series.

In the first film, fans learned about the villainous Grindelwald when Newt exposed him.

Then, in The Crimes of Grindelwald, they were introduced to a young Dumbledore and his complex relationship with Grindelwald which included a magical pact which prevented either of them from ever harming the other.

Chances are, this story will be continued in Fantastic Beasts 3 as Dumbledore seeks to break the pact and destroy the bad guy.

While Fantastic Beasts and Where To Find Them netted Warner Bros a cool $812 million, sales for The Crimes of Grindelwald were a little more disappointing.

The second film made just $653 million and has a score of 37 per cent on Rotten Tomatoes.

In comparison, the final movie in the original Harry Potter series, The Deathly Hallows Part 2, brought in $1.3 billion back in 2011.

Fantastic Beasts 3 will be released in UK cinemas November 12 2021.
